How to get all trade evolutions in Pokémon Scarlet and Violet

First, connect your console to the internet and go to a Union Point, which is available in any Pokémon Center (the PC is installed on one of its sides, next to the MT Machine). Using an invitation code, you can make random changes with unknown users or do it safely with a trusted friend. Here are all the evolutions per exchange.

How to Get All Trade Evolutions in Pokémon Scarlet and Violet

1. Slowking

To get it, you need to exchange a Slowpoke (do not evolve to Slowbro) with another player equipped with the King’s Rock item. You can find this item in the Delibird Shop (Plateau City). Although it is not available from the first moment, you must advance in the story to appear in its catalog.

2. Scizor

Scyther’s evolution is a Bug and Steel type. To get it, you need to equip a Scyther with the Metal Coating item and then exchange it with another person. You can find it after advancing in the story in the Delibird Shop (Plateau City).

3. Gengar

One of the most popular and fearsome Pokémon in existence. You will have to exchange a Haunter with another player if you want one. It’s not necessary to have any item equipped. Just ask it to give it back to you later. Don’t let it steal it! Another option is to go to Leudal City and exchange it to an NPC for a Pincurchin, which you can capture very close to the city’s outskirts (south side). He offers you a Haunter, but giving it to you counts as an exchange, so it evolves in the process.
